Job at Rede D’Or Hospital in Curitiba Offers Different Schedule, Benefits, and Administrative Role in Patient Care, with Focus on Reception Routines, Procedure Releases, and Document Checking in Large Hospital Unit of the Capital of Paraná.

A receptionist position is open at Santa Cruz Hospital, in Curitiba, a unit of the Rede D’Or, for work under CLT regime and a 12×36 schedule, during the daytime shift, from 7 AM to 7 PM.

The opportunity is aimed at individuals with high school diploma and experience in customer service, with salary indicated as “to be determined” and a benefits package that includes medical assistance, dental assistance, meal voucher, and transportation voucher.

Receptionist Position at Santa Cruz Hospital, in Curitiba

The selection process includes hiring in the reception area, with one position available in the capital of Paraná.

The work focuses on administrative support and direct service to patients and families, especially in routines for releasing consultations, exams, and procedures, paying attention to the documents and authorizations required by agreements and the hospital itself.

Although the announcement lists the position as “Receptionist – Receptions,” the described scope goes beyond just receiving guests upon arrival.

An important part of the daily routine involves eligibility checks, document verification, and phone guidance, ensuring continuity of requests that depend on administrative validation.

Activities Performed in the Hospital Routine

Among the assigned duties, the hired person must execute the release of consultations, exams, and emergency procedures.

This process includes checking the administrative documentation related to patient care, such as medical requests, release guides from the agreement, eligibility confirmation, and specific terms for private care.

Another aspect of the job is to verify eligibility, waiting periods, and accreditation of health plans in the case of patients being transferred between units or departments.

The routine also involves the release of requested procedures and exams, an activity that depends on correct recording and monitoring of authorizations with health operators.

Telephone assistance is a crucial step for clarifying doubts and following up on pending requests.

At the same time, the announcement highlights the need to monitor the management of authorizations, tracking deadlines, responses, and releases.

There are also internal support activities, such as requesting and collecting supplies from the warehouse, indicating a mix of public service and administrative tasks.

In specific situations, communication becomes a central part of the flow.

When there is a denial of emergency procedures, the reception must inform the patient, family member, physician, and nursing team, as described in the job posting.

The text also outlines the restriction of access to VIP patient records and the charging for private consultations, involving a collection statement and receipt issuance.

Santa Cruz Hospital and Rede D’Or Operations in the Capital

Santa Cruz Hospital is located in Curitiba and is part of Rede D’Or São Luiz.

The institution was founded in 1966 and provides elective, urgent, and emergency care.

According to institutional information, the unit has 166 beds and performs over 12,000 appointments per month.

As it is a hospital with immediate care and diverse services, the reception deals with dynamically flowing situations throughout the shift.

This characteristic helps explain the emphasis in the announcement on releasing procedures, checking guides, monitoring authorizations, and communicating in sensitive situations.
